HB 377 (BR 1366) - T. Pullin, J. Bell, H. Collins, J. Crenshaw, M. Dossett, T. Edmonds, J. Greer, K. Hall, T. McKee, T. Moore, T. Riner, S. Santoro, F. Steele, S. Westrom
AN ACT relating to pretrial services.
Amend KRS 431.515 to require pretrial investigations and services to ask whether an individual has been in combat and, if so, provide contact information to services available for combat veterans.
HB 377 - AMENDMENTS
HCS - Retain original provisions; amend to provide combat veteran information on and the opportunity to connect with the Kentucky National Guard Family Services program.
SFA (1, J. Schickel) - Amend to clarify that combat experience comes from service in the National Guard or the United States Armed Forces.
